As I stood by the stove, the comforting aroma of simmering vegetables and herbs filled the air, transporting me to cozy kitchens of the past. This Creamy Vegan Butter Bean Soup is not only a delightful nod to those memories but also an incredibly easy way to nourish both body and soul. Packed with tender butter beans, vibrant veggies, and a mélange of aromatic spices, it’s the perfect solution for those crisp evenings when you crave something hearty yet healthy. Plus, it’s budget-friendly, ensuring you can whip up a satisfying meal without breaking the bank. Whether you’re feeding a hungry family or treating yourself to a cozy night in, this soup is sure to become your new favorite go-to. Curious about how to make this warm hug in a bowl? Let’s dive into the recipe together!

Why Is Butter Bean Soup So Appealing?
Comforting Warmth: There’s nothing quite like cozying up with a bowl of creamy butter bean soup on a chilly evening.
Rich, Nourishing Ingredients: Made with wholesome vegetables and hearty beans, it’s a dish that leaves you feeling satisfied.
Versatile and Customizable: Swap in your favorite veggies or spices to make it uniquely yours!
Budget-Friendly: Using pantry staples means you can whip up this tasty soup without breaking the bank.
Easy to Make: With straightforward steps, it’s perfect for both seasoned chefs and kitchen novices.
Pair it with crusty bread for a complete meal or enjoy it solo; it’s a delightful choice whenever you want something comforting and nourishing!
Butter Bean Soup Ingredients
For the Soup Base
• Extra Virgin Olive Oil – Adds flavor and richness; substitute with any cooking oil if desired.
• Onion – Provides a savory base; any color of onion works great.
• Garlic – Enhances aroma and flavor; can use garlic powder as a substitute.
• Smoked Paprika – Introduces depth and smokiness; regular paprika can be used instead.
• Italian Herb Seasoning – Adds a delightful blend of herbs; substitute with dried oregano and basil if needed.
• Dried Thyme – Offers earthiness; you can omit if unavailable.
• Cayenne Pepper – Adds a hint of heat; optional and can be substituted with chili flakes or omitted for a milder soup.
• Carrots – Contributes sweetness and texture; swap with other root vegetables if preferred.
• Celery – Provides crunch and flavor; parsley stems can be a good alternative.
• Butter Beans (or Lima Beans) – Main ingredient for creaminess and protein; substitute with cannellini or great northern beans for variety.
• Low Sodium Vegetable Broth – Acts as the soup’s base; use chicken broth for a non-vegan option if desired.
• Bay Leaf – Adds a subtle depth of flavor; can omit if not available.
• Salt & Pepper – Enhances the overall flavor; adjust to taste.
For Blending
• Water – Helps to blend beans; can adjust quantity for desired thickness.
This cozy butter bean soup is not only packed with flavor but is also a wonderful vegan option to make your mealtime special!
Step‑by‑Step Instructions for Creamy Vegan Butter Bean Soup
Step 1: Sauté the Aromatics
In a large pot, heat 1 tablespoon of extra virgin olive oil over medium heat. Once the oil is shimmering, add the diced onion, stirring occasionally until it becomes soft and translucent, about 3-5 minutes. This creates a flavorful base for your butter bean soup, filling the kitchen with a welcoming aroma.
Step 2: Add Garlic and Spices
Stir in minced garlic along with smoked paprika, dried thyme, Italian herb seasoning, and optional cayenne pepper. Continue to sauté for about 30 seconds until the mixture is fragrant. The spices will begin to bloom in the heat, enhancing the comforting essence of your creamy butter bean soup.
Step 3: Incorporate Vegetables
Add the diced carrots and celery to the pot. Stir everything together as the vegetables begin to soften, about 3-5 minutes, ensuring they are evenly coated in the aromatic mixture. This step not only builds flavor but also adds body to the soup.
Step 4: Blend the Beans
In a blender, combine 1.5 cans of butter beans with 1 cup of water, and blend until smooth and creamy. This will serve as the base of your soup, creating that luscious texture you expect from a hearty butter bean soup. Set the blended mixture aside for the next step.
Step 5: Combine All Ingredients
Pour the blended butter bean mixture back into the pot, adding the remaining whole beans, low sodium vegetable broth, bay leaf, salt, and pepper. Stir to combine all the ingredients, and bring it to a simmer over medium-high heat. The soup will start to thicken and come together beautifully.
Step 6: Simmer for Flavor
Once simmering, reduce the heat to maintain a gentle simmer while covering the pot loosely. Allow the butter bean soup to cook for about 25 minutes, or until the vegetables are tender. Stir occasionally, and let the comforting aromas envelop your kitchen.
Step 7: Adjust Seasoning and Serve
After the cooking time, taste the soup and adjust seasonings as needed. Remove the bay leaf before serving. Ladle the creamy butter bean soup into bowls, finishing with a drizzle of olive oil and a sprinkle of freshly ground black pepper for an extra touch of flavor.

Make Ahead Options
These Creamy Vegan Butter Bean Soup is perfect for busy weeknights and meal prep! You can chop the vegetables and sauté them (steps 1-3) up to 24 hours in advance; simply refrigerate them in an airtight container. Additionally, blend the butter beans (step 4) ahead of time and store the mixture separately in the refrigerator for 24 hours. When you’re ready to enjoy your soup, all that’s left to do is combine everything in a pot (step 5) and simmer until heated through. This method ensures your soup remains just as delicious, allowing you to enjoy a cozy, nourishing meal without stress after a long day!
What to Serve with Creamy Vegan Butter Bean Soup
Imagine gathering around the table with loved ones, sharing warmth and flavor, as you enjoy a soul-soothing meal.
- Crusty Bread: Perfect for dipping, rustic bread adds a delightful crunch alongside the creamy soup, making each bite even more satisfying.
- Garlic Bread: The aromatic garlic complements the soup’s flavors, infusing every taste with a comforting, savory essence that warms the heart.
- Simple Salad: A fresh mix of greens, tomatoes, and cucumbers balances the rich soup, adding a crisp texture and refreshing bite.
- Roasted Vegetables: Caramelized veggies bring out natural sweetness that pairs beautifully with the soup’s creamy texture, offering both color and flavor.
- Cheesy Croutons: Elevate your soup with these crunchy morsels, providing a cheesy, melt-in-your-mouth experience that plays off the soup’s smoothness.
- Quinoa Salad: Light yet filling, quinoa salads packed with fresh herbs enhance the heartiness of the meal while maintaining a healthy balance.
As you savor each spoonful, consider sweetening the experience with a warm dessert, like apple crisp, to complete a heartwarming dinner.
Expert Tips for Butter Bean Soup
-
Smooth Blending: Blend the beans until completely smooth to achieve that creamy texture without using dairy, ensuring each spoonful is rich and velvety.
-
Texture Variation: For added texture, reserve some whole butter beans to stir into the soup before serving, providing a lovely contrast to the smooth broth.
-
Soak Dried Beans: If you choose to use dried beans, soak them overnight and cook them beforehand. This ensures they are tender enough to incorporate into the butter bean soup during cooking.
-
Adjust Seasonings: Always taste and adjust seasonings before serving. Every palate is different, and a pinch more salt or a dash of pepper can elevate the overall flavor beautifully.
-
Serve Warm: This soup is best enjoyed warm. Consider keeping it on low heat until ready to serve, as the flavors meld together beautifully the longer it simmers.
Butter Bean Soup Variations & Substitutions
Feel free to personalize this creamy delight by experimenting with different ingredients and flavors that excite your palate!
-
Leafy Greens: Add kale or spinach for a nutritious boost, blending beautifully into the soup’s creamy texture while enhancing its color and flavor.
-
Starchy Goodness: Incorporate a diced potato to thicken the soup further—its creaminess and subtle flavor will be a delightful surprise.
-
Smoky Flavor: For an even deeper taste, try adding liquid smoke or a sprinkle of smoked sea salt, delivering that coveted smoky essence without meat.
-
Creamier Texture: If you’re craving even more creaminess, include a splash of coconut milk or cashew cream to enrich the soup while keeping it vegan-friendly.
-
Spice It Up: Adjust the heat level by adding more cayenne pepper or original chili flakes. This simple tweak can take your soup from mild to fiery in no time!
-
Bean Variety: Mix up the beans by using cannellini or great northern beans instead of butter beans. This will create a slightly different flavor while still giving you that comforting feel.
-
Herb Infusion: Replace the Italian seasoning with fresh herbs like parsley or cilantro for a fresh and vibrant flavor profile.
-
Nutty Twists: Add a handful of toasted pine nuts or sunflower seeds as a garnish for delightful crunch and an extra layer of flavor.
For more comforting, cozy recipes, why not check out my Poblano Black Bean Soup or dive into a warm bowl of Tomato Soup Cheddar? Your kitchen will thank you for these delicious adventures!
Storage Tips for Butter Bean Soup
Fridge: Store leftover butter bean soup in an airtight container in the fridge for up to 3-4 days. Reheat on the stovetop over low heat, adding a splash of water if needed for consistency.
Freezer: Freeze butter bean soup in individual portions for up to 3 months. Use freezer-safe containers or resealable bags, leaving a little space for expansion. Thaw in the fridge overnight before reheating.
Reheating: For best results, reheat the soup on the stovetop over low heat until warmed through. Stir occasionally to ensure even heating and add a little broth or water if it thickens too much.
Room Temperature: Butter bean soup should not be left out at room temperature for more than 2 hours to ensure food safety.

Butter Bean Soup Recipe FAQs
What kind of butter beans should I use?
Absolutely! You can use canned butter beans for ease or soak and cook dried butter beans for a fresher taste. If butter beans aren’t available, Lima beans, cannellini beans, or great northern beans are excellent substitutes without compromising the creaminess.
How should I store leftover butter bean soup?
Store your leftover butter bean soup in an airtight container in the fridge for up to 3-4 days. When ready to enjoy, simply reheat on the stovetop over low heat, adding a splash of water or broth to restore its creamy texture.
Can I freeze butter bean soup?
Yes, you can freeze butter bean soup! Portion it into freezer-safe containers or resealable bags, leaving some space for expansion. It can be frozen for up to 3 months. Thaw it overnight in the fridge before reheating gently on the stovetop.
What are some common troubleshooting tips for butter bean soup?
If your soup ends up too thick, simply add a little water or vegetable broth while reheating until you reach the preferred consistency. If it tastes a bit bland, adjust with salt and pepper or a squeeze of lemon juice for that extra zing.
Can I make this soup gluten-free or nut-free?
Very! This butter bean soup is naturally gluten-free and nut-free, making it a perfect choice for those with dietary restrictions. Just double-check any seasonings you use for hidden gluten or allergens.
Are there any considerations for using dried beans?
Of course! If you opt to use dried beans, soak them overnight and cook them beforehand until tender. This ensures they blend smoothly and cook evenly in the soup. You might need to adjust the amount of water in the recipe since dried beans will absorb more liquid than canned ones.

Cozy Butter Bean Soup for a Creamy Vegan Delight
Ingredients
Equipment
Method
- In a large pot, heat 1 tablespoon of extra virgin olive oil over medium heat. Once the oil is shimmering, add the diced onion, stirring occasionally until it becomes soft and translucent, about 3-5 minutes.
- Stir in minced garlic along with smoked paprika, dried thyme, Italian herb seasoning, and optional cayenne pepper. Continue to sauté for about 30 seconds until the mixture is fragrant.
- Add the diced carrots and celery to the pot. Stir everything together as the vegetables begin to soften, about 3-5 minutes.
- In a blender, combine 1.5 cans of butter beans with 1 cup of water, and blend until smooth and creamy. Set the blended mixture aside.
- Pour the blended butter bean mixture back into the pot, adding the remaining whole beans, low sodium vegetable broth, bay leaf, salt, and pepper. Stir to combine and bring it to a simmer.
- Once simmering, reduce the heat to maintain a gentle simmer while covering the pot loosely. Allow to cook for about 25 minutes, or until the vegetables are tender.
- After the cooking time, taste the soup and adjust seasonings as needed. Remove the bay leaf before serving and ladle into bowls.

Leave a Reply